Is 'next batch of Freerunners' referring to further units destined for
developers and enthusiasts, or units targeting consumers?

For the former: I'd think OM2008.08, 'opkg upgrade'd past a few
irritations, with developer-friendly keyboard (g) and Terminal.  These
people should easily be up to the task of flashing to whatever they wish,
though a tool (ncurses and gui lin/win) to manage flashing, store and index
possibly multiple backups, etc would be handy.

For the latter: Qtopia, with a one-click 'installer' on CD or thumbdrive
that lets user backup flash to desktop, flash OM2008.08 from media, look
for newest OS images on net, etc.  If OM2008.08 has acquired a bit more
maturity, I'd consider it for consumers, with Qtopia being the default
interface the user sees, but not just Qtopia apps accessible in the
installer.
